Output 693c30d31a30352468df62b5879bf03603077cf45f29ceddefccdeae372c61dc:24

value
177510
script pubkey
OP_HASH160 OP_PUSHBYTES_20 080059811536d185960ee81e3c485db868a844c8 OP_EQUAL
address
32RKkNTj8RFWyPNrB8dge94Qg3nDdESy2v
transaction
693c30d31a30352468df62b5879bf03603077cf45f29ceddefccdeae372c61dc
confirmations
215141
spent
true